The City of Homer is accepting applications for a Full-Time
Deputy Fire Chief
Successful applicants must pass the following: pre-employment drug screening, an NPFA approved physical examination, and a comprehensive background investigation. Must be able to annually pass the physical exam, fit test, and meet the physical ability requirements for a Firefighter and EMT as defined in Homer Fire Department policy.
Residency requirement:
Employees of the Homer Volunteer Fire Department are required to live within a 15 minute maximum response/ drive time to Fire Station 1
GENERAL FUNCTIONS
Assists the Fire Chief with managing and supervising the fire and rescue services, including personnel, training, and operations.
JOB FUNCTIONS AND MAJOR ACTIVITIES
SKILLS, KNOWLEDGE AND ABILITIES
Eight years' experience and extensive knowledge of emergency services, including fire and rescue services with at least three years at Captain or higher rank. Certified as an IFSAC or Pro Board Firefighter II, Certified in Methods of Instruction in Fire with demonstrated instructor competency, EMS experience required (EMT II/III/or paramedic preferred). Associates Degree in Fire Science, Business, Emergency Management or similar field, or equivalent in experience. Enrollment in or graduation from the National Fire Academy's Executive Fire Officer Program preferred. Experience with combination (paid/volunteer) departments desired. Strong interpersonal skills required for training and working with volunteers.
DECISION MAKING RESPONSIBILITIES
Requires ability to exercise independent judgment in the performance of all aspects of duties. Develops procedures at the department level. Responsible for decisions which may involve possible loss of life or destruction of property. Activities are a major source of potential liability to the city. Maximum budget authority at department level.
SUPERVISORY AUTHORITY
Supervises all paid and volunteer emergency service personnel assigned to assist in emergency service activities.
EXTERNAL VISIBILITY/CONTACT
Moderate contact with key City personnel. Moderate frequency of presentations and attendance at public meetings. Moderate frequency of contact with government officials. Moderate frequency of contact with key service personnel. High frequency of contact with general public.
WORKING CONDITIONS
High frequency of exposure to hazardous situations in the performance of firefighter and EMS duties. Be able to bend, lift overhead, and work in confined spaces. Must be able to meet the fire department's EMS and Firefighter Physical Abilities Test as defined in Homer Fire department policy. Must be able to pass the National Fire Protection Association (NFPA) physical. Moderate exposure to adverse weather conditions. May be required to work irregular hours, holidays and overtime. On-call by pager/radio for emergency calls as required.
